Hi Dara,

Since you're joining the rotation this week, a heads-up: we're replacing Grindstone, our homegrown job queue, with Relayline. The review branch is open and I'd like your eyes on the retry semantics in particular — Grindstone silently dropped jobs after three failures, and Relayline doesn't, so downstream consumers may see duplicates. Cutover is staged per-tenant, so on-call impact should be minimal, but alerts may look unfamiliar. The migration plan, rollback steps, and tenant schedule are documented here.

wiki page, tajef-kadup: https://sentry.paliqgrid.local/settings/merge_requests/job/browse/view/projects/projects/950c02057f35fcefa1b8dd31

Subject: Reseller programme — decisions needed

Sales leads,

The Tarnwell reseller programme launches next quarter. Key points: two tiers only, certification mandatory before first order, margins fixed at 20/28%, no deal registration exceptions. Drop any partner below 60% certification compliance by Q2. Territory conflicts go to Ilsa Brennock, not to me. Pipeline targets per region are in the shared tracker — review before Monday. The commercial logic driving the tier structure is stated below.

management briefing: Project Zorix slips by six weeks because of the audit delay.

Subject: Welcome to the Fieldnote on-call rotation

Hi, and welcome aboard. Your main responsibility this week is the offline mode in the Fieldnote survey app. Surveys captured without connectivity queue locally and sync when a network returns; most pages you'll get involve stuck sync queues reported by plugin authors whose extensions hook into that pipeline. Clearing a stuck queue is safe and non-destructive. Step-by-step triage instructions, plugin compatibility notes, and escalation contacts are kept on the page linked below.

wiki page, bawig-yawep: https://jenkins.nelvrotech.local/ticket/build/projects/view/view/pages/view/a285c2b5588ad4f337d9b5f2

Heads up for anyone booking rides on the Torvale campus shuttle: the bus now stops inside the gated courtyard behind the Imber Building, so guests can't just wander in. Meet visitors at the gate five minutes early. To open the pedestrian gate for yourself and escorted guests, use the pass code below.

badge for tajeg-kagap: bdg-EWZTJN-83588199